The Philosopher's Stone, often referred to as the Sorcerer's Stone in North America, is a legendary substance in alchemy believed to have the ability to transform base metals into gold and grant immortality through the Elixir of Life. While it is not attributed to a single inventor, it is rooted in ancient alchemical traditions, with notable figures like Nicolas Flamel often associated with its mythology. In literature, particularly in J.K. Rowling's "Harry Potter and the Philosopher's Stone," Flamel is depicted as the creator of the Stone.
